Solved: Mojave with 2 external displays not working properly
Hi,
My current setup after all latest updates: - MacBook Air (13-inch, 2017) - OSX Mojave (Beta 11) - ThinkPad USB 3.0 Ultra Dock (model dk 1523) - 2x ViewSonic VX2210 displays (1920x1080) - DL driver 5.0 Beta Few weeks ago, after updating to Mojave, everything worked nearly perfect with DL drivers 4.3 Beta 5, only issue was that second external monitor, which is connected through DisplayPort took couple of minutes time to switch on after log-out or returning from laptop sleep mode. Week ago second external monitor never returned from sleep mode, reinstalling DL drivers didn't help. While trying different things, I changed its resolution to 720p and it went alive. When I change back to native 1080p resolution it goes black again. So the only option to keep both monitors alive is to keep DisplayPort monitor resolution at 720p. The dock should support two monitors at Full HD resolution and it did in the beginning. With DL v4.3 Beta 6 only one external monitor works, so installing it is not a solution. Did anyone come across similar problem? Last edited by pizzacata; 09-24-2018 at 02:26 PM. Reason: Solved |
